Has anyone ever cancelled an order?
Placed an order for a 2024 x5 xdrive40i about ten days ago and my dealer confirmed a week 27 build. I'm going to be out of town this weekend and found an available '24 x5 that matched about 95% of my custom build that I'm considering purchasing to avoid the wait. Has anyone done this in the past? Any regrets?

Many people have cancelled an order under similar situations and I'm sure some have regretted it. Really has no effect on you though, what does is if you can live with the 5% that doesn't match or if it will continuously be on your mind. Given you asked the question, I would say pass on the purchase and wait for the one you ordered.
